What affects the price

Kitchen remodeling costs change based on the scope of your vision. Opting for custom cabinetry or high-end stone countertops will move the price up, while sticking with standard layouts and materials keeps the budget lower. Removing walls, updating plumbing, or changing your floor plan adds labor time and complexity to the project. Is quartz or granite cheaper for kitchen countertops?

Typically, quartz countertops are often priced similarly to or slightly higher than mid-range granite options. However, the cost can fluctuate significantly depending on the specific color, pattern, and origin of the stone. Exotic granites can be much more expensive than standard quartz. Are soapstone countertops a good choice for kitchens?

Soapstone countertops are an excellent choice for kitchens, especially for those who appreciate their natural, matte finish and excellent heat resistance. They develop a patina over time, which some find adds character. Soapstone is less prone to staining than marble and is quite durable. What are the most popular cabinet styles right now?

Currently, shaker cabinets remain incredibly popular due to their clean lines and versatility, fitting well in both modern and traditional kitchens. Flat-panel or slab cabinets are also trending for a minimalist, contemporary look. White and neutral-toned cabinets continue to be favored for their ability to brighten spaces.
